Top English Savio School | Reviews & Ratings | comparemela.com

English savio school in India - 671533/ near malom/ near kasaragod

English savio school in India - 734221/ near sukhia-pokhari/ near darjeeling

English savio school in India - 793102/ near nongpoh/ near ri-bhoi

English savio school in India - 795001/ near imphal/ near imphal

English savio school in India - 689642/ near pathanamthitta

English savio school in India - 734221/ near darjeeling

English savio school in India - 795004/ near imphal-west